Q53
What is the output for the below code? public class Test public static void main(String[] args) byte b = 6; b+=8; System.out.println(b); b = b+7; System.out.println(b);
A.
14 21
B.
14 13
C.
Compilation fails with an error at line 6
AnswerD.
Compilation fails with an error at line 4
E.
None of these
Answer: Option C
Solution
Answer: Option C
Solution:
int or smaller expressions always resulting in an int. So compiler complain about Type mismatch: cannot convert from int to byte for b = b+7; But b += 7; // No problem because +=, -=, *=, and /= will all put in an implicit cast. b += 7 is same as b = (byte)b+7 so compiler not complain.
